Visual Indicators of Termite Invasion



If you see small heaps of what resembles sawdust near wood frameworks in your house, you might be seeing the first aesthetic indications of a termite invasion. Termites, usually referred to as the 'silent destroyers,' can ruin your property without you also understanding it. These small piles are actually termite droppings, known as frass, which are a by-product of their tunneling tasks within the timber.

As you inspect your home for indicators of termites, pay very close attention to any mud tubes running along the walls or structure. These tubes serve as safety tunnels for termites to travel between their nest and a food source without drying. Furthermore, keep an eye out for any kind of bubbling or peeling off paint, as this might suggest dampness build-up caused by termite task within the walls.

To further confirm a termite invasion, search for hollow-sounding wood when tapped and look for any type of disposed of wings near windowsills or door frames. Taking punctual activity upon discovering these aesthetic signs can aid avoid extensive damage to your home.

Auditory Clues to Watch For



When paying attention for auditory hints of termite activity in your home, focus on any type of faint hitting or tapping audios originating from the wall surfaces or wood frameworks. These sounds are often an indicator of termites at work within the wood, chewing away and causing damage. While these audios might be subtle and very easy to miss, specifically throughout the day when there's more ambient sound, try paying attention throughout the quiet of the evening to discover any kind of unusual audios that could indicate termite presence.



If you hear these faint noises, it's essential to examine additional to establish the resource and level of the potential termite problem. By catching the trouble early, you can prevent significant damages and expensive repairs down the line. Structural Modifications Caused by Termites

This can cause timber that sounds hollow when tapped or really feels soft and weakened.

Additionally, you might observe bending or drooping floorings, doors that no longer close properly, or windows that are suddenly tough to open up. These adjustments occur as termites harm the architectural integrity of wood aspects in your home. Keep an eye out for tiny holes in timber, as these could be termite departure factors where they push out fecal pellets.

If you observe any one of these architectural changes, it's essential to act without delay and seek professional help to assess and deal with a prospective termite infestation prior to it causes more damages to your home.
